CTS Technologies in Allenstown is a trusted provider of information for managed business travel and meetings. Serving professionals in multinational corporations, large, midsize, and small companies, CTS Technologies offers news, analysis, and research to aid in evaluating and purchasing business travel services.
The company's dedication to assisting business travel management professionals in making informed decisions sets them apart as a valuable resource in the industry. With a focus on delivering relevant and timely information, CTS Technologies is a go-to source for those seeking to enhance their business travel and meetings strategies.
Generated from their website's infomation